Output 8332a126aa6440234f362ef11a06ef5b49093ec7dddc4809ead139543f7478cf:5

value
21568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b3bab649eef71838ae602e0ca2f437fd7ab113 OP_EQUAL
address
3KAeHznY6aaWySbJ151o3qZR6pvvoyoufp
transaction
8332a126aa6440234f362ef11a06ef5b49093ec7dddc4809ead139543f7478cf
spent
true